The correct answer is D) Apportionment of legislative seats. 
The Baker v. Carr case revolved around the case made by Republican Mayor of Millington, Tennessee (Charles Baker) who complained that the legislative districts in the state have now been redrawn in almost 60 years. This was a significant problem, as redistricting is supposed to take place every 10 years based on the new census data.

The northerners greatly disagreed with the act. The Fugitive Slave Act meant that if a slave ever escaped, he/she could be caught and returned to his/her owner. The northerners were primarily abolitionists, so they strongly disagreed with the Fugitive Slave Act.
